Sausage Battle

Sausage Battle is a free browser action game where wobbly sausages slam into each other until only one is left standing. You drag with the mouse or steer with the arrow keys, build up speed, and knock rivals into traps. The game runs instantly in the browser on desktop, tablet and mobile, with no download and no account to create.

Momentum Matters More Than Muscle

There are no health bars and no weapons here. Developer 1Games.IO built every round around force and positioning, so the winner is usually the player who times a shove instead of the one who rushes in. Circle the edges, watch the scuffles in the middle, then pick a target and drive into it from a clean angle. Reckless charges often end with your own sausage rolling into a hazard.

Matches are short. Since one solid collision can send anyone flying, the crowd thins out quickly, and a round ends when a single sausage is still standing. A leaderboard tracks wins and defeats, so even the silly losses count toward something. The cartoon look hides how mean the physics can be.

Traps, Maps and Growing Characters

Kitchen and garden maps rotate through the arena, and each one carries its own dangers. Fire pits, spinning blades and sticky zones remove anyone who gets pushed into them, which turns the map itself into a weapon. Character size also changes as a round goes on, so a sausage that was easy to shove early can become a serious problem later.

Player ratings on the hosting provider sit around 8.1 after a few hundred votes, which fits the mood. This is not a polished esport, it is a quick physics brawler that loads in seconds and wants a rematch.

Controls for Desktop and Touch

The input scheme is about as small as it gets:

  • Mouse drag moves your sausage on desktop.
  • Arrow keys steer it if you prefer the keyboard.
  • Touch drag moves it on tablets and phones.
  • Attacks trigger automatically when another sausage is in range, so movement is the only thing you manage.

That last point matters. New players try to mash a button and find nothing to mash, because there is no attack button at all. Learning to line up a run-up takes a few matches.

Skins, Rounds and Small Rewards

Wins unlock sausage skins with goofy designs, which gives the grind a light purpose beyond the leaderboard. Sausage Battle launched on 27 April 2026 and runs on HTML5, so it works in desktop, tablet and mobile browsers without an install step. 1Games.IO kept the rules pointed: no energy meters, no upgrades, no shop selling power. Just physics and timing.

My favorite part is how quickly a round flips. You can be cruising near the edge, then a bigger sausage clips you and suddenly you are airborne toward a spinning blade with zero recovery options. Those moments sting, but they are also why one more match is easy to justify.
